Lush is more than just a fresh, handmade cosmetics company.  It is a company that wants to make skin, hair and bathing products in a way that benefits the world, not depletes it. We have strong opinions on nature, the environment, human rights & animal rights - and we try to build these into all our business practices.

Our search for best practice means we are constantly made aware of where the problems lay, and also brings us into close contact with others, such as charities, NGOs, activists and community groups who are working to make the world a better, safer, kinder place.

Over the years, Lush has made it a mission to help these groups, who share the same concerns as us, by helping fund their work and also, importantly, giving them a platform in our shop windows and websites to reach through to the public. 

We have become known as a campaigning & giving company, for both our internal business practices and our willingness to highlight world issues in our windows. Staff and customers appreciate the integrity of Lush’s values, hold us to account and are an active part of upholding our standards. For them our campaigns are a source of inspiration and pride.

A rare opportunity has come up to join our small, worldwide Campaigns Team so we are now looking for the perfect person to join our team to further the Lush values, help shape our public facing campaigns and engage with external groups who are working to improve the world. This role would suit someone who is driven by a desire to shift public awareness, has experience of active campaigning and who has the ability to meaningfully engage with everyone from external grassroots activists to internal staff and company leadership.

We are looking for someone who is active in Human Rights, Animal Rights or Environmental issues and understands the landscape of campaigning and activism in the UK and is connected to it. We are excited to have someone new on our team who can represent young activists, those driving change through diversity and inclusion and bring awareness of voices that are less heard.

Success in this role is measured by an ability to shift public awareness, drive tangible legislative change or social action on the ground, and keep our shop floors actively engaged in our campaigns.

Key Responsibilities

  • Through your knowledge and participation in the UK campaigning landscape, you would highlight and suggest partnerships with progressive grassroots organisations, NGOs, and movements, including those that Lush may not have previously collaborated with.
  • Proposing creative angles for UK&I campaigns, keeping a close pulse on underrepresented or misrepresented groups and issues.
  • Maintaining authentic and respectful relationships with external partner organisations, activists, and charities.
  • Keeping in contact with our internal charitable giving team to see if there are opportunities to align our active campaign priorities and grassroots partners with their funding focus. 
  • Communicating complex ethical or legislative topics into clear, inspiring educational materials, training guides, and window concepts in ways that help our retail staff bring these ideas to life on the shop floor.
  • Writing compelling campaign copy for internal and external communication, web articles, press mailers, and our active digital platforms (including LinkedIn, YouTube, Bluesky, etc.).
  • Helping develop creative concepts for campaign store windows, in-store activations, and public stunts, and a willingness to take part in person where required.
  • Collaborating with the PR team to draft press releases and secure meaningful earned media coverage, with an emphasis on the ethical issue and partner organisation, not on the Brand.
  • Working to maximise impact whilst resourcefully staying within our tight campaigns budget.
  • Provide post-campaign feedback to staff, where possible to include impact reporting, outcomes, petition numbers collected and any other interesting information or developments and feedback from the partner organisations.
  • Attending key business meetings to provide a sound moral compass, intersectional insight, and strategic guidance on core ethical positions, such as fighting animal testing, environmental initiatives and human rights impacts.
  • Actively collaborate across the internal business, participate in relevant meetings and circle discussions to help identify and refine proposals and promote open communication and healthy debate on key campaign directions to help early development of campaign ideas.


Skills, Knowledge and Expertise

  • A proven portfolio of existing experience, relationships, personal credibility, and active connections within the UK charity, NGO, or grassroots activist sectors.
  • A deep, intersectional understanding of current affairs across environmental defence, animal rights, and social justice, combined with the cultural sensitivity required to communicate complex social topics responsibly.
  • Highly organised, methodical, and capable of coordinating multi stakeholder projects (from complex copy sign offs to fast-moving public stunts) under tight deadlines.
  • Good written and verbal communication skills, with experience delivering presentations, training and filmed interviews.
  • A track record of planning and executing public-facing campaigns
  • But more than anything, our main requirement is for someone who would bring passion and integrity to the role, who could be respected and trusted by external organisations and be motivating and inspirational to our own internal staff.
